Just him against the music! Clark Gregg traded his suit and tie for a cutout halter romper to perform Britney Spears‘ 2003 hit “Toxic” on the Thursday, April 21, episode of Spike TV’s Lip Sync Battle.
The actor — who plays Phil Coulson on Marvel’s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D. — channeled his inner pop diva for the performance, donning a near replica of the blue and silver flight attendant’s uniform (but not, sadly, that diamond-encrusted bodysuit) that Spears herself wore in the “Toxic” music video.
Joined by a team of backup dancers in similarly skimpy outfits, the Avengers star shimmied and strutted around the stage, which had been made to look like the inside of a plane, complete with several rows of seats and a beverage cart.
Gregg will go up against Agent Carter‘s Hayley Atwell, one of his rivals in the now-famous Comic Con Dubsmash wars between their respective Marvel Universe shows. Gregg and his costar Chloe Bennet challenged Atwell and Smash alum/Broadway veteran Brian d’Arcy James to a lip sync battle on the app — and things quickly spiraled out of control.
The teams went back and forth for several days, taking on tunes including Queen’s “We Are the Champions,” Taylor Swift‘s “Bad Blood,” Rihanna‘s “Bitch Better Have My Money” and Rob Base & DJ E-Z Rock‘s “It Takes Two.”
